"Fred Astaire is very amusing....Former stage designer Minnelli nails every theatreland joke..."Fading movie musical star Tony Hunter, down and out in Hollywood, decides to try his luck on the Broadway stage. Unfortunately, the simple hoofer discovers that a pretentious director has control of the project, and that instead of good humor, happy songs and a tapping chorus line, there'll be lengthy speeches, heavy drama and lots of deep soul-searching. Even worse, Tony's expected to dance with a classical ballerina! Thanks to the massive egos of everyone involved, the play, to no one's surprise, lays an egg. But now Tony takes charge, and he's out to prove the show must go on -- his way! Some of the dazzling Astaire dance numbers include "Triplets," "Girl Hunt," "Dancing in the Dark" and "That's Entertainment."
| Starring | Fred Astaire | |
| Directed by | Vincente Minnelli | |
| Produced by | Arthur Freed | |
| Music by | Howard Dietz & Arthur Schwartz | |
| Edited by | Albert Akst | |
| Screenwriting by | Betty Comden & Adolph Green | |
| Composition by | Adolph Deutsch | |
| Director of Photography | Harry Jackson | |
| Production Design by | Cedric Gibbons & Preston Ames | |
| Performer | Cyd Charisse, Oscar Levant, Nanette Fabray, Jack Buchanan, James Mitchell, Robert Gist, Thurston Hall & Ava Gardner |
